Gateley Legal Application Process
Before you apply to Gateley Legal, make sure you understand their application and assessment process.
Stage one
Gateley Legal recruits its trainees from the firm’s summer vacation placements, as it allows both you and them to get to know each other over a long period of time. The first step is to complete the online application form. Applications are not reviewed on a rolling basis, so you should not be worried if you don’t hear back immediately. Stage two
Candidates will then be invited to complete an online interactive assessment. Shortlisted candidates will then attend an assessment centre, which provides you with the chance to meet some trainees and receive a tour of the office. If you are successful, you’ll attend a Summer Vacation Placement. These normally take place in June and July. There will also be a few assessments during the placement, but you’ll be told more about them well in advance.
Within two weeks of the end of the placement, you’ll be notified if you have received an offer of a training contract. Unsuccessful candidates will receive personalised feedback, to support you with your future applications at Gateley or elsewhere.
